Ya, kali ini saya akan berbagi ilmu tentang Turbo Pascal , Turbo Pascal
merupakan salah satu software yang dapat digunakan untuk membuat
macam-macam program, kali ini saya akan berbagi program repainting (Mengecat), berikut coding nya ^_^ :
program mengecat;
uses wincrt;
var
panjang_dinding,
lebar_dinding,
luas_dinding,
panjang_jendela,
lebar_jendela,
luas_jendela,
jumlah_jendela,
total_luas_jendela,
panjang_pintu,
lebar_pintu,
luas_pintu,
dinding_dicat,
biaya_cat,
total_biaya_semua
: real;
const
harga_cat = 200000;
harga_kuas = 15000;
harga_rool = 20000;
harga_tukang = 100000;
begin
{---------LUAS DINDING---------}
writeln('========= Menghitung Luas Dinding=======');
write('Panjang dinding = ');
readln(panjang_dinding);
write('Lebar dinding = ');
readln(lebar_dinding);
luas_dinding:=(panjang_dinding * lebar_dinding);
write('luas_dinding = ', luas_dinding:0:0, ' Meter Persegi');
writeln;writeln;
{---------LUAS JENDELA---------}
writeln('========= Menghitung Luas Jendela=======');
write('Panjang jendela = ');
readln(panjang_jendela);
write('Lebar jendela = ');
readln(lebar_jendela);
luas_jendela:=(panjang_jendela * lebar_jendela);
writeln('luas jendela = ', luas_jendela:0:0, ' Meter Persegi');
write('Jumlah Jendela = ');
readln(jumlah_jendela);
total_luas_jendela:=(luas_jendela * jumlah_jendela);
write('Total luas jendela = ', total_luas_jendela:0:0, ' Meter Persegi');
writeln;writeln;
{---------LUAS PINTU---------}
writeln('========= Menghitung Luas Pintu=======');
write('Panjang Pintu = ');
readln(panjang_pintu);
write('Lebar pintu = ');
readln(lebar_pintu);
luas_pintu:=(panjang_pintu * lebar_pintu);
writeln('luas pintu = ', luas_pintu:0:0, ' Meter Persegi');
writeln;writeln;
{---------LUAS DINDING YANG DI CAT---------}
writeln('========= Menghitung Luas dinding yg dicat=======');
writeln('Rumus = LUAS DINDING - (LUAS JENDELA + LUAS PINTU)');
dinding_dicat:= luas_dinding - (total_luas_jendela + luas_pintu);
write('Luas dinding yang dicat adalah : ', dinding_dicat:0:0, ' Meter Persegi');
writeln;writeln;
{---------BIAYA CAT---------}
writeln('=========Menghitung Biaya Cat=======');
writeln('1 Kaleng Untuk 10 Meter Persegi');
biaya_cat := harga_cat/10;
writeln('Harga Cat Untuk ',dinding_dicat:0:0,' meter peregi ',' Rp. ',biaya_cat:0:0);
writeln('Harga Kuas : Rp. ', harga_kuas);
writeln('Harga Rool : Rp. ', harga_rool);
writeln('Biaya Tukang : Rp. ',harga_tukang);
writeln;writeln;
{---------TOTAL---------}
writeln('=========TOTAL=======');
total_biaya_semua := biaya_cat + harga_kuas + harga_rool + harga_tukang;
writeln('TOTAL : Rp.',total_biaya_semua:0:0,',-');
end.
Terima kasih, semoga bermanfaat ^_^
BalasHapus